    Tanking on its surface sounds like it has merit, but does it?

    In the examples of it sort of working, say Philly they still haven't won anything and spent over a decade being relatively pathetic, their best player has a lot of injury issues, and drafted quite a few guys really high that didn't work out.

    Theres cases like Phoenix where they seem to have a star in booker but that hasnt amounted to much. We dont know what Ayton will do but they have a plethora of bad draft choices too.

    The points been made that Portland cant get FA’s, and thats historically been true, but outside of major markets the only places that have a track record of getting FA’s are teams who have a Star, and are winning, or have won. Like Miami, or GS. Both fairly big markets or in Miami’s case nice beaches, but Portlands best chance to land a FA of much stature is winning, and having a star (like Dame for instance).

    I get why people think oh tank away and next year you’ll be better and have healthy guys back with a new shiny young player. That may work, but its just as likely it doesnt work, that their 6th pick in the draft is playing in China in 5 years instead of the NBA, you just dont know.

    I think its not a great precedent to tank when your star is healthy, it starts to create a mentality that losing is ok.

    The problem is there is no sure fire way to win a championship, and all roads to getting one require a lot of things to go your way.
